## Escalation: calendar sync conflicts

If your plugin hits a sync conflict with Tidewheel Calendar — duplicate events, phantom deletions, the classic "meeting that won't die" — don't just retry in a loop. First, grab the conflict token from the error payload; without it, nobody can trace your case. Check whether the conflict is on your side (stale ETag, usually) or ours (server clock skew, rarer). If it's clearly server-side, or the token keeps changing on every retry, escalate. Send the token and a rough timestamp to the sync team.

alerts address for tahaf-hawep: frawyn@tolvaqlabs.corp

Subject: Key rotation for FuelGlance — heads up

Hey Marta,

Quick note before the 4.2 release cut: we rotated the credentials for FuelGlance, the service that pulls the fleet fuel-usage report for the Tollridge depots. The old key stops working Friday at noon, so make sure the release pipeline picks up the new one before then. Nothing else changed — same endpoints, same rate limits, same grumpy retry behavior. Dashboards should keep humming along once it's swapped in. Here's the new key for the release config:

API key for bageg-kajef: vxb2-ss

Welcome to the Thistledown platform team. Our current focus is carefully dismantling the legacy Burrowmap ORM layer: every migrated model must keep identical query semantics, verified by the shadow-read harness before the old path is deleted. Migration state lives in an encrypted manifest that you will unlock during setup. To decrypt the manifest, enter the recovery passphrase below.

vault phrase of yaduf-yajop = lamath-kelix-aldion-zorius-ulaox-eliax-gorox-norok-fenael-fenath-julael-pelius-belius-druion

# Service Accounts: String Extraction

The `extract-i18n` script pulls translatable strings from all Bramblewick repos and pushes them to the Glossa service. It runs under the `i18n-extractor` service account. Do not run it under your personal account; Glossa rate-limits individual users aggressively. The account has write access to the staging catalog only. Set the token in your shell before invoking the script. The current staging token is below.

API key for kahap-kafog: zpat15_6qzxZ7YR8aDwjmp